#0655df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0655df is composed of 2.4% red, 33.3% green and 87.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.3% cyan, 61.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 218.2 degrees, a saturation of 94.8% and a lightness of 44.9%. #0655df color hex could be obtained by blending #0caaff with #0000bf.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

#0655df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0655df has RGB values of R:6, G:85, B:223 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0.62,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 415199.
